Output 29edf6096d3ac844c85727ac8f1088a702a6e0fa42fa5de9023b007ce7f39121:0

value
85860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d30652e10f83db741c2819fad2f33670a5f1796c OP_EQUAL
address
3Lvp5QFDCWXJB8qJZpfQ4utsojGhVmfMka
transaction
29edf6096d3ac844c85727ac8f1088a702a6e0fa42fa5de9023b007ce7f39121
spent
true